Q: What steps should I follow to log in securely to my East Asia Futures account?
A: To log in securely to your East Asia Futures account, go to the website’s login page and enter your registered email and password. For added security, the platform may require two-factor authentication (2FA), where you’ll need to enter a code sent to your mobile device or email. Always ensure you are on the official website and never share your login credentials with others.
Q: Which deposit methods are available for funding my East Asia Futures account?
A: East Asia Futures typically offers several deposit methods, including bank transfers, credit or debit cards, and sometimes e-wallets or cryptocurrency options. After logging in, navigate to the "Deposit" section in your account dashboard, select your preferred payment method, and follow the on-screen instructions to complete the transaction. Processing times and fees vary depending on the method chosen.
Q: Can I withdraw funds from my East Asia Futures account at any time, and what is the process?
A: Yes, you can generally request a withdrawal from your East Asia Futures account at any time, provided you have met all necessary requirements such as account verification and minimum balance. To initiate a withdrawal, go to the "Withdraw" section, select your preferred withdrawal method, enter the amount, and confirm your request.
